“My Shadow is Pink” is an inspiring and poignant animated short film that captivates audiences with its message of embracing individuality and breaking free from gender stereotypes. Through its beautifully crafted animation and heartfelt storytelling, the film explores the journey of a young boy named Lucas as he discovers and embraces his unique passions, despite societal pressures.
Embracing Authenticity:
The film begins by introducing Lucas, a vibrant and imaginative boy whose shadow appears as the color pink. From dancing to painting, Lucas finds joy and fulfillment in these creative pursuits. However, societal expectations and gender norms attempt to stifle his true self-expression, causing him to question his own identity.
